MLB Pipeline has officially unveiled its 2026 rankings of the top 10 prospects at each position in baseball. The full Top 100 Prospects list was revealed during a live broadcast on Friday night at 8 p.m. ET on MLB Network and MLB.com. Highlights include standout young talents across catching, infield, outfield, and pitching roles.

At catcher, Samuel Basallo of the Orioles tops the list for the second straight year. Signed from the Dominican Republic in 2021 for a club-record $1.3 million, the 21-year-old debuted in the majors last season, showcasing 60-grade power and a 70-grade arm. In August, Baltimore secured him with an eight-year, $67 million extension, positioning his bat as a lineup staple.
